Achieving Optimal Recovery with a Balanced Macronutrient Approach
Upon finishing a demanding ultrarun, the body requires the right fuel for effective recovery. Achieving a balance of macronutrients—including proteins, carbohydrates, and fats—is crucial for restoring energy levels and effectively repairing muscles. Proteins are essential for muscle synthesis; therefore, athletes should focus on high-quality sources such as lean meats, dairy products, quinoa, and legumes. Consuming protein shortly after exercise is critical for promoting muscle repair and growth, ultimately leading to improved performance in subsequent workouts.
Carbohydrates are equally fundamental, as they replenish glycogen stores depleted during vigorous running. It is vital to focus on complex carbohydrates found in whole grains, fruits, and vegetables. Consuming carbohydrates alongside protein in a 3:1 ratio can maximize glycogen recovery, ensuring that athletes possess the necessary energy for their next training endeavour. This careful balance of macronutrients is vital for ultrarunners seeking to enhance their recovery and maximize performance outcomes.
Healthy fats, while frequently overlooked in favor of proteins and carbohydrates, also play a significant role in supporting overall health and mitigating inflammation. Integrating sources like avocados, nuts, and olive oil provides essential fatty acids that contribute to recovery. By grasping the balance of these macronutrients, ultrarunners can optimize their dietary strategies to support effective recovery and elevate their long-term athletic performance.

The Importance of Protein Supplements for Effective Muscle Recovery
Protein supplements are invaluable for ultrarunners focused on muscle recovery and growth. After a run, the body requires protein to initiate the repair and rebuilding of muscle fibers, making the type and timing of protein intake critical for effective recovery. Numerous protein powders, including whey, casein, and plant-based options, are available to accommodate individual dietary preferences and requirements.
Whey protein, known for its rapid absorption, is ideal for post-exercise recovery. Conversely, casein digests more slowly, providing a sustained release of amino acids to support muscle repair and recovery. Plant-based proteins, such as pea and rice protein, cater to those adhering to vegan diets while still delivering adequate recovery benefits. This variety ensures that all athletes can find a protein source that aligns with their dietary needs and preferences.
Incorporating protein supplements into a recovery plan can significantly enhance muscle rebuilding and reduce recovery time. Athletes should experiment with different types of protein supplements to determine which works best for their bodies and unique recovery needs, ensuring they remain at the top of their game.
Integrating Anti-Inflammatory Agents into Recovery Practices
The inclusion of anti-inflammatory agents can significantly impact the recovery of ultrarunners. Natural supplements such as curcumin (derived from turmeric), ginger, and omega-3 fatty acids have been shown to effectively reduce inflammation and support recovery following intense training sessions.
Curcumin, in particular, has been demonstrated in studies to alleviate muscle soreness and inflammation post-exercise, establishing it as a potent ally for athletes. Similarly, omega-3 fatty acids can mitigate the inflammatory response triggered by rigorous training, facilitating quicker recovery times and enabling ultrarunners to maintain their training schedules effectively.
Athletes should consider incorporating these natural substances into their recovery stacks, leveraging their benefits to enhance recovery and sustain optimal performance levels. Additionally, consulting with a healthcare provider before starting any supplement regimen can ensure safety and efficacy, allowing athletes to focus on their training and performance goals.

Replenishing Electrolytes for Improved Recovery Outcomes
Electrolytes are vital to the recovery process for ultrarunners, especially after long races where significant fluid and electrolyte loss occurs. Key electrolytes such as sodium, potassium, magnesium, and calcium are essential for maintaining hydration and muscle function during recovery, making their replenishment crucial.
Integrating electrolyte-rich drinks or natural sources, such as coconut water, can effectively restore lost electrolytes. Additionally, consuming whole foods rich in electrolytes, such as bananas (for potassium) and dairy products (for calcium), supports recovery efforts and helps prevent imbalances that could impair performance.
Monitoring electrolyte levels and ensuring proper replenishment is critical for ultrarunners, particularly in hot climates or during extended races. A thoughtful approach to hydration and electrolyte intake can significantly enhance recovery outcomes and overall performance, preparing athletes for their next challenge.
